Continue ReadingChampions from regions 1-4 are among the squads carrying momentum into the KHSAA Volleyball State Tournament.
A look at the champions from regions 1-4 follows.
McCracken County (Region 1): Remaining a frontrunner, McCracken County shut out rival Paducah Tilghman 3-0 (26-24, 25-13, 25-11) in the 1st Region title match. McCracken County reloaded after its 1st Region title run in 2019. Key players for McCracken County (21-4) include sophomore setter/middle blocker Piper Mullinax, senior middle blocker/outside hitter Jayda Harris, sophomore outside hitter/libero Jenna Henshaw, sophomore opposite Caroline Sivills, senior defensive specialist Olivia Blackwell, senior middle blocker/outside hitter Adele Mavigliano and senior defensive specialist Bailey Bowland. McCracken County is set to face 2nd Region champion Caldwell County in the opening round of the KHSAA Volleyball State Tournament. The Mustangs shut out Caldwell County 3-0 (25-16, 25-20, 25-21) when the two high school volleyball squads met for an early-season match on September 12.
Caldwell County (Region 2): Efficient Caldwell County shut out Madisonville-North Hopkins 3-0 (25-19, 25-10, 25-8) in the 2nd Region title match. Caldwell County returned to the top following a loss to eventual champion Henderson County in the 2nd Region Volleyball Tournament Semifinals in 2019. Along with Mitchell, key players for Caldwell County include senior middle blocker Abby Griggs, senior setter Kendyll Prowell, junior middle blocker Riley Thomas and junior outside hitter Mary Tays.
Daviess County (Region 3): Determined Daviess County blanked Grayson County 3-0 (25-19, 25-20, 25-13) in the 3rd Region title match. Daviess County (14-3) has notched six straight wins after dropping back-to-back matches to 3rd Region rivals Breckinridge County and Apollo. The top performers for Daviess County include senior outside hitter Elizabeth Moore, junior setter Ryann Keller, sophomore outside hitter Josie Newcom, sophomore outside hitter Adylan Ayer, senior middle hitter Jasmine Beasley, senior libero/defensive specialist Kendal Goetz and senior outside hitter/defensive specialist Kloee Phelps. Daviess County has the tough task of facing defending champion Assumption in the opening round of the KHSAA Volleyball State Tournament.
Greenwood (Region 4): Winning convincingly, Greenwood blanked nemesis Bowling Green 3-0 (25-16, 25-21, 25-9) in the 4th Region title match. Greenwood is scheduled to face North Oldham in the opening round of the KHSAA Volleyball State Tournament.
